Even the most innovative technology businesses can stumble over surprisingly common pitfalls. From mismanaging customer expectations to overlooking critical security protocols, these errors can derail growth and undermine hard-won success. Avoiding these missteps isn’t just about diligence; it’s about adopting a proactive, informed strategy. But what are the most frequent mistakes, and how can your business sidestep them?
Key Takeaways
- Implement a minimum viable product (MVP) strategy to validate market demand before committing significant resources to full-scale development, using tools like Figma for rapid prototyping.
- Establish clear, measurable Key Performance Indicators (KPIs) for every project and department, tracking them weekly with dashboards built in Microsoft Power BI to ensure alignment with strategic goals.
- Prioritize robust cybersecurity measures from day one, including mandatory multi-factor authentication (MFA) across all employee accounts and regular penetration testing using services from firms like Rapid7.
- Develop a comprehensive change management plan for all significant technological shifts, involving early and consistent communication with affected teams, utilizing platforms like Asana for task tracking.
1. Underestimating Market Research and Product-Market Fit
I’ve seen too many brilliant tech concepts fail simply because they didn’t solve a real problem for a real customer. Founders often fall in love with their idea, pouring resources into development without truly understanding if there’s a market for it. This isn’t just about asking a few friends; it requires rigorous, data-driven investigation.
Step-by-Step Walkthrough: Validating Your Concept
- Define Your Hypothesis: Clearly state who your target customer is, what problem they face, and how your product will solve it. For example, “Small businesses in Atlanta’s Midtown district struggle with managing customer appointments efficiently; our SaaS solution will provide an AI-powered scheduling assistant.”
- Conduct Primary Research: Interview at least 50 potential customers. Don’t just ask if they’d use your product; ask about their current pain points, how they solve them now, and what they’d pay for a better solution. I use a structured interview script, ensuring I cover demographic data, current solutions, perceived pain, and willingness to pay. Record these sessions (with permission!) and transcribe them for analysis.
- Analyze Competitors: Identify direct and indirect competitors. What are their strengths and weaknesses? What features do they offer? What are their pricing models? Tools like Semrush or Ahrefs can reveal competitor traffic, keywords, and market share, giving you insights into existing demand.
- Develop a Minimum Viable Product (MVP): Focus on the core functionality that addresses the primary pain point. For our Atlanta scheduling assistant, this might just be a simple calendar sync and automated reminder system, not the full AI suite. Use prototyping tools like Figma to create interactive mockups. A typical Figma workflow involves:
- Page Setup: Create a new Figma file, set up frames for common screen sizes (e.g., “Desktop 1920×1080”, “Mobile iPhone 14”).
- Component Library: Design reusable UI components (buttons, input fields, navigation bars) in a dedicated “Components” page. This ensures consistency and speeds up design.
- Flow Design: Lay out key user flows on separate pages, linking screens together using Figma’s “Prototype” tab. Set interaction triggers (e.g., “On click”) and actions (e.g., “Navigate to”).
- Sharing for Feedback: Share the prototype link with your interviewees for early feedback, observing their interactions.
- Test and Iterate: Launch your MVP to a small group of early adopters. Collect feedback rigorously. Are they using it as intended? Is it solving their problem? Track usage metrics. For a SaaS product, I’d integrate analytics from Mixpanel or Amplitude to monitor feature adoption and user engagement.
Pro Tip: Don’t be afraid to pivot. My first startup was a B2C social media tool; after six months of lukewarm reception and extensive market research, we realized the real pain was in B2B content management. We pivoted, and that company eventually sold for a respectable sum. Listen to the market, not just your gut.
Common Mistake: Ignoring Negative Feedback
Founders often cherry-pick positive feedback and dismiss criticism. Every piece of negative feedback is a data point. Understand why someone dislikes a feature or finds your pricing too high. It’s not a personal attack; it’s market intelligence.
2. Neglecting Cybersecurity from the Outset
In 2026, cybersecurity isn’t an afterthought; it’s foundational. A single breach can devastate a business, leading to financial losses, reputational damage, and legal liabilities. I’ve seen promising startups in the fintech space collapse after a data incident that could have been prevented with basic diligence.
Step-by-Step Walkthrough: Building a Secure Foundation
- Implement Multi-Factor Authentication (MFA) Everywhere: This is non-negotiable for all employee accounts, customer logins, and administrative panels. Use strong MFA methods like hardware tokens (e.g., YubiKeys) or authenticator apps (e.g., Google Authenticator, Microsoft Authenticator) over SMS-based MFA, which is more vulnerable. Configure MFA settings in your identity provider (e.g., Okta, OneLogin) to be mandatory for all users, including external contractors.
- Regular Security Audits and Penetration Testing: Don’t wait until you’re a large enterprise. Engage a reputable third-party security firm, like Rapid7 or NCC Group, to conduct annual penetration tests and vulnerability assessments. Their reports will highlight weaknesses in your applications, infrastructure, and policies. A typical engagement includes:
- Scope Definition: Clearly define the systems, applications, and networks to be tested.
- Reconnaissance: The testers gather information about your organization.
- Vulnerability Analysis: They identify potential weaknesses.
- Exploitation: They attempt to exploit identified vulnerabilities to gain access or escalate privileges.
- Reporting: You receive a detailed report with findings, risk levels, and remediation recommendations.
- Employee Training and Awareness: Your employees are often your weakest link. Conduct mandatory quarterly cybersecurity training sessions. Cover topics like phishing, social engineering, strong password practices, and incident reporting. Simulate phishing attacks using platforms like KnowBe4 to test employee vigilance.
- Data Encryption: Encrypt all sensitive data both at rest (e.g., databases, cloud storage buckets like AWS S3) and in transit (e.g., using TLS 1.3 for all web traffic). Ensure your cloud providers’ encryption settings are enabled and configured correctly. For AWS S3, this means enabling default encryption with KMS keys.
- Incident Response Plan: Develop a clear, documented plan for what to do in case of a security incident. Who needs to be notified? What steps should be taken to contain the breach? How will you communicate with customers and regulators? Practice this plan regularly.
Pro Tip: Consider cyber insurance early. It’s not a replacement for strong security, but it can be a financial lifeline if an incident occurs.
Policies vary widely, so work with a broker who specializes in tech-driven business.
Common Mistake: Believing “It Won’t Happen to Us”
Cybercriminals don’t discriminate by company size. Small businesses are often easier targets because they typically have weaker defenses. Assume you will be targeted, and build your defenses accordingly.
3. Ignoring Cash Flow and Financial Planning
Many tech founders are visionaries, not accountants. While passion is essential, a lack of financial acumen can quickly lead to ruin. I once worked with a promising AI startup that had a fantastic product and strong user growth, but they ran out of money before they could close their Series A, all because they didn’t accurately project their burn rate.
Step-by-Step Walkthrough: Mastering Your Finances
- Create a Detailed Financial Model: This isn’t just a simple budget. It’s a dynamic spreadsheet that projects revenue, expenses, and cash flow for at least the next 18-24 months. Include assumptions for customer acquisition cost (CAC), customer lifetime value (LTV), churn rates, and hiring plans. I typically build these in Google Sheets for easy collaboration. Key tabs include:
- Revenue Projections: Based on user growth, conversion rates, and pricing tiers.
- Operating Expenses: Salaries, marketing, software subscriptions, rent (if applicable), cloud hosting (e.g., AWS, Azure).
- Capital Expenditures: Equipment, one-off purchases.
- Cash Flow Statement: Tracks actual cash inflows and outflows.
- Balance Sheet: Assets, liabilities, and equity.
- Track Key Financial Metrics Weekly: Don’t just look at your bank balance. Monitor your burn rate (how much cash you spend per month), runway (how many months until you run out of cash), CAC, LTV, and gross margin. Use accounting software like QuickBooks Online or Xero for accurate data. I generate a custom “Burn Rate and Runway” report every Monday morning.
- Manage Accounts Receivable and Payable Proactively: Don’t let invoices sit unpaid. Implement clear payment terms and follow up promptly. For accounts payable, negotiate favorable terms with vendors but pay on time to maintain good relationships. Automated invoicing and payment reminders in tools like FreshBooks can be incredibly helpful.
- Build a Cash Reserve: Aim to have at least 3-6 months of operating expenses in reserve. This buffer is critical for unexpected downturns, hiring delays, or slower-than-expected revenue growth. Consider opening a separate high-yield savings account for this reserve.
- Seek Expert Financial Advice: Unless you have a strong finance background, hire a fractional CFO or consult with a financial advisor specializing in startups. They can help you build robust models, identify risks, and prepare for fundraising. I recommend engaging with firms that understand the nuances of venture capital and growth equity.
Pro Tip: Understand the difference between revenue and cash. You can have high revenue but still run out of cash if your customers pay slowly or you have significant upfront costs. Cash is king.
Common Mistake: Over-relying on Future Funding
Assuming your next funding round will close on time or at your desired valuation is a dangerous gamble. Fundraises almost always take longer and are harder than anticipated. Plan your spending as if the next round won’t happen.
4. Neglecting Effective Communication and Team Alignment
A brilliant team can be crippled by poor communication. Misunderstandings, duplicated effort, and missed deadlines are all symptoms of a broken communication pipeline. In the fast-paced tech world, clear, concise, and consistent communication is paramount. We ran into this exact issue at my previous firm when we scaled from 15 to 50 employees in a year; without intentional communication strategies, project timelines started to slip, and morale dipped.
Step-by-Step Walkthrough: Fostering Clear Communication
- Establish Clear Communication Channels: Define what platform is used for what purpose. For urgent, real-time discussions, Slack or Microsoft Teams are standard. For project management and task tracking, Asana or Trello are excellent. For documentation and knowledge sharing, Notion or Confluence are invaluable. Make sure everyone understands the purpose of each tool.
- Implement Regular, Structured Meetings:
- Daily Stand-ups: 15-minute, focused meetings where each team member shares what they worked on yesterday, what they’re working on today, and any blockers.
- Weekly Team Syncs: A 60-minute meeting to discuss progress, review KPIs, and align on upcoming priorities.
- Monthly All-Hands: A broader meeting to share company-wide updates, celebrate successes, and address strategic directions.
Use Zoom or Teams for virtual meetings, and always have a clear agenda and designated note-taker.
- Document Everything: Assumptions, decisions, processes, and project requirements should all be documented. This prevents knowledge silos and ensures continuity. For software development, use tools like GitHub or Jira for code and task management, linking documentation directly to relevant tickets.
- Encourage Open Feedback: Create a culture where team members feel safe to voice concerns, challenge ideas respectfully, and provide constructive criticism. Implement mechanisms for anonymous feedback if necessary. I use quarterly “pulse surveys” with tools like Qualtrics to gauge employee sentiment and identify communication bottlenecks.
- Define Roles and Responsibilities Clearly: Ambiguity about who is responsible for what leads to confusion and missed tasks. Use tools like Lucidchart to create organizational charts and RACI matrices (Responsible, Accountable, Consulted, Informed) for complex projects.
Pro Tip: Over-communicate, especially when working remotely. What feels like repetition to you might be clarity for your team members, who don’t have the benefit of water cooler conversations.
Common Mistake: Relying Solely on Informal Communication
While informal chats are valuable for team bonding, they are unreliable for critical project information. Important decisions and updates need to be communicated through official, documented channels.
5. Failing to Adapt to Technological Change
The tech industry is a relentless treadmill of innovation. What’s cutting-edge today is legacy tomorrow. Businesses that cling to outdated technologies or resist adopting new, more efficient solutions risk being outmaneuvered by competitors. I had a client last year, a mid-sized e-commerce platform based in Duluth, Georgia, that was still running on a monolithic architecture from 2018. Their competitors, leveraging serverless functions and modern microservices, could deploy features ten times faster, and their site performance was suffering dramatically.
Step-by-Step Walkthrough: Embracing Technological Evolution
- Monitor Industry Trends Continuously: Subscribe to leading tech publications (e.g., TechCrunch, The Verge), follow key industry analysts (e.g., Gartner, Forrester), and attend relevant conferences (e.g., AWS re:Invent, Google Cloud Next). Dedicate time weekly to understanding emerging technologies like new AI models, advancements in quantum computing, or new programming paradigms.
- Allocate a Budget for R&D and Experimentation: Don’t just spend on immediate needs. Set aside a portion of your budget for exploring new tools, platforms, or methodologies. This could be a “20% time” policy for engineers to work on innovative side projects, or dedicated hackathons.
- Conduct Regular Technology Audits: At least annually, review your entire technology stack. Are your current solutions still the most efficient, secure, and cost-effective? Are there newer alternatives that offer significant advantages? Consider factors like scalability, vendor lock-in, and integration capabilities.
- Invest in Continuous Learning for Your Team: Provide opportunities for employees to upskill. Offer subscriptions to online learning platforms (e.g., Pluralsight, Udemy Business), sponsor certifications, and encourage participation in workshops. For example, if your team is transitioning to a new cloud platform, invest in certified training paths.
- Plan for Phased Adoption and Change Management: When implementing new technologies, don’t just “flip a switch.” Plan a phased rollout, starting with pilot programs. Develop a robust change management strategy that includes clear communication, training, and support for affected teams. Use tools like Monday.com to track the rollout process and user adoption metrics.
Pro Tip: Don’t chase every shiny new object. Evaluate new technologies based on their potential impact on your specific business goals, not just their novelty. A new tool is only valuable if it solves a real problem or creates a new opportunity for your company.
Common Mistake: Fear of the Unknown
Resistance to change is natural, but in technology, it’s a death sentence. The fear of disrupting current workflows or investing in new skills often outweighs the long-term benefits of innovation. Embrace calculated risks. For more insights, consider these business tech myths for 2026.
Navigating the complex world of business, especially in technology, requires more than just a great idea; it demands meticulous planning, constant vigilance, and a willingness to learn from potential missteps. By proactively addressing these common business mistakes, you can build a more resilient and successful enterprise. To avoid tech business failures, it’s crucial to be proactive.
What is a minimum viable product (MVP) and why is it important for tech businesses?
An MVP is the version of a new product that allows a team to collect the maximum amount of validated learning about customers with the least effort. It’s crucial because it enables tech businesses to test core assumptions, gather real user feedback, and validate market demand before investing heavily in full-scale development, significantly reducing risk and resource waste.
How often should a tech business conduct cybersecurity audits and penetration testing?
For most tech businesses, especially those handling sensitive customer data, annual cybersecurity audits and penetration testing are a baseline requirement. However, for companies in highly regulated industries or those experiencing rapid growth and frequent feature releases, more frequent testing (e.g., semi-annually or after significant architectural changes) is highly recommended to maintain robust security posture.
What are the most critical financial metrics for a startup to track?
Beyond basic revenue and expenses, critical financial metrics for a tech startup include burn rate (monthly cash outflow), runway (months until cash runs out), customer acquisition cost (CAC), customer lifetime value (LTV), and gross margin. Tracking these provides a clear picture of financial health and sustainability, guiding strategic decisions.
How can a remote tech team ensure effective communication and collaboration?
Effective communication in a remote tech team relies on establishing clear communication channels for different purposes (e.g., Slack for instant messages, Asana for project tasks, Notion for documentation), implementing structured meetings (daily stand-ups, weekly syncs), and fostering a culture of transparency and open feedback. Documenting decisions and processes meticulously is also key to preventing misunderstandings.
What’s the best way for a business to stay current with rapidly evolving technology?
Staying current requires a multi-pronged approach: continuous monitoring of industry trends through reputable sources, allocating budget for R&D and experimentation, conducting regular technology audits of your existing stack, and investing in continuous learning and upskilling for your team. It’s about being proactive and strategic, not just reactive, to technological shifts.